Part-Time Faculty of Psychology: PSYC1300 Principles of Psychology and PSYC2341 Social Psychology
Trinity University is seeking a Part-Time Faculty for the Fall 2025 semester to teach the following course(s): PSYC1300 Principles of Psychology and PSYC2341 Social Psychology.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Developing the course syllabus and ensuring that the syllabus meets departmental and University standards
- Designing and delivering lectures, discussions, in-class activities, and assignments
- Grading assigned papers, quizzes, and exams
- Assigning early, midterm, and final grades in compliance with University deadlines
- Maintaining office hours as directed by the department chair or program director
- Making student accommodations as determined by the Office of Student Accessibility Services
- Adhering to all instructional policies as published in the Faculty Handbook and the Courses of Study Bulletin
Qualifications
Education: Required: Ph.D. in Psychology
Knowledge/Skills/Abilities: The ideal candidate will demonstrate: Mastery of the relevant subject matter, Ability to deliver engaging lectures, discussions, or in-class activities, Ability to design rigorous and meaningful assignments, Commitment to the liberal arts mission of Trinity University
